Output 8d34e269ffbb55de516b2ca007ca212b5307b990da55642457634b4a89083016:0

value
2266272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59f27bec88de6a4f7f93e93c9781b518005f56bf OP_EQUAL
address
39tcYhtT7Y6EdZVVx23VkRFqUNmZsAheks
transaction
8d34e269ffbb55de516b2ca007ca212b5307b990da55642457634b4a89083016
spent
true